Supportive services for youth and adult victims of domestic violence, sexual assault and child sexual abuse.
The Advocacy Center provides supportive services to youth and adults who have been impacted by domestic violence, sexual assault, rape or child sexual abuse. Free services are provided to youth and adult victims as well as non-offending family members and friends. Services include: 24-hour hotline, emotional support, emergency shelter at confidential domestic violence safe house, legal advocacy, accompaniment to services (such as hospital or police), support groups, Sexual Assault Nurse Examiner (SANE) program at Cayuga Medical Center, therapy services and referral.
